Ensuring Workplace Safety and Preventing Injuries: A Shared Responsibility

Ensuring Workplace Safety and Preventing Injuries: A Shared Responsibility
Introduction:
Employers and employees should work together to create a safe work environment. Reducing the risk of accidents is one of the benefits of workplace safety and injury prevention. We will discuss the importance of workplace safety and explore practical strategies to prevent injuries at work in this post.
1 Cultivate a safety mindset.
Safety should be a part of the company culture from the top down. Regular safety training, open communication about potential hazards, and rewarding employees for promoting a safe work environment are some of the things that employers should provide to employees. Employees look out for potential risks when safety becomes a shared value.
2 Analyse and mitigate risks.
Regular workplace inspections are necessary to identify potential dangers and take preventative measures. Employers should encourage employees to report any dangers they see. Regular safety meetings and suggestion boxes can be used to do this. Once a hazard is identified, steps should be taken to minimize or eliminate it, such as implementing safety protocols, providing appropriate personal protective equipment, or modifying work processes.
3 Encourage practices that are good for the body.
There are a lot of workplace injuries caused byMusculoskeletal Disorders. Encouraging ergonomics can help prevent injuries. Proper lifting equipment can be invested in by employers. Training employees on proper lifting techniques, posture, and taking regular breaks can help reduce the risk of MSDs.
4 A clean and organized workspace is promoted.
It is important to maintain a clean and organized workplace. Clear policies and guidelines for housekeeping are needed by employers. Proper storage and labeling of equipment can help reduce the risk of accidents.
5 Mental health and stress management should be prioritized.
Poor mental health and stress can affect an employee's overall well-being. Employers can address this issue by providing access to resources for stress management and mental health support. Encouraging open communication and offering counseling can help reduce stress levels and prevent accidents.
Conclusion
Employers and employees have a responsibility to prevent workplace safety and injury. By creating a safe and productive work environment, companies can cultivate a safety mindset, identify and mitigate hazards, promote ergonomics, maintain cleanliness and organization, and prioritize mental health and stress management. It's not just about compliance with regulations, it's also about valuing the well-being of everyone in the workplace.
